Transaction 807618fc7a05601d1737f859c269d5eb9d858603aae969c392152fdb665e4d12

1 Input
2 Outputs
  • 807618fc7a05601d1737f859c269d5eb9d858603aae969c392152fdb665e4d12:0
  • value  1419030
    address  1BP2XAgERBMG3YuttBH8UNxn2NbWVmpd6y
  • 807618fc7a05601d1737f859c269d5eb9d858603aae969c392152fdb665e4d12:1
  • value  73966009
    address  1MYHhncdhwAkTd8kYh5pwHZrYw68GU7y67